Output a107f4909283fee6bceb167b1375fc6f7d1c45be95dacccdbcbd836e98ba14d4:0

value
3568500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 277d18a7752ff73df7c4250118cb5665e80cbc25 OP_EQUAL
address
35Hp8sLuj6kMw9C7GC3fjobbqPCdFMaUAT
transaction
a107f4909283fee6bceb167b1375fc6f7d1c45be95dacccdbcbd836e98ba14d4
confirmations
421029
spent
true